The French Ministry for Europe and Foreign Affairs offers The Eiffel Excellence Scholarship Program to enable French higher education institutions to attract top foreign students to enroll in their masters and PhD programs.

It gives opportunity to the future foreign decision-makers of the private and public sectors, in priority areas of study, and encourages applicants up to 30 years old from developing countries at master’s level, and applicants up to 35 years old from developing and industrialized countries at PhD level.

The eligible fields of study are:

  1. Economics and Management
  2. Engineering (Master level) / Sciences in a broader sense (PhD level)
  3. Law
  4. Political Sciences

Eligibility criteria:

  1. The Eiffel Program is reserved for non-French nationals. Candidates with two nationalities, one of which is French, are not eligible.
  2. Candidates for the master’s component must be 30 or under at the time of the 2021 competition—that is, they must have been born after March 1990. Candidates for the doctoral component must be 35 or under at the time of the 2021 competition; they must have been born after March 1985.
  3. Only applications submitted by French educational institutions will be accepted. These institutions commit to admitting awardees to the academic program specified in the application. Applications from any other source shall not be considered. Any candidate nominated by more than one institution shall be disqualified.
  4. Eiffel Program scholarships are intended for students seeking to enroll in a master's-level program in France (including at a school of engineering) and to doctoral students wishing to do research in France as part of a joint doctoral program. The Eiffel Program cannot be used at French-run master’s programs abroad or in connection with apprenticeship contracts or professional training contracts.
  5. Applications nominating students who, at the time of application, have already been awarded another French government scholarship will not be accepted, even if the other scholarship covered only health insurance.
  6. An application nominating a student rejected in a previous competition will not be accepted, even if the application was submitted by a different institution or in another field of study. Students who have previously received an Eiffel master’s scholarship are not eligible to receive another at the master’s level.
  7. Institutions may nominate for a doctoral scholarship a candidate previously awarded a scholarship at the master’s level. Candidates previously awarded a doctoral scholarship are not eligible to receive another. An applications nominating a candidate rejected in a previous competition will not be accepted, even if the application was submitted by a different institution or in another field of study.
  8. When preselecting non-French-speaking candidates, institutions shall ensure that the candidates’ language skills meet the requirements of the academic program.
  9. Students enrolled in academic programs abroad have priority over students already in France.
  10. The duration of the academic program, including mandatory internships in France or abroad, must be clearly stated in the application. Each institution may nominate a maximum of 40 candidates per field of study for a master’s scholarship.

Benefits:

  1. Master’s component: The Eiffel scholarship consists of a monthly allowance of €1,181. In addition, International air travel, Train travel within France, Local transportation, Health insurance, Supplemental health insurance, Cultural activities and Housing assistance.
  2. Doctoral component: The Eiffel scholarship includes a monthly allowance of €1,400. In addition, same benefits of the master programmes>
  3. Awardees will be covered by Campus France’s health insurance pending their registration with the French Social Security system, which should be done promptly. Awardees should use this website to register.
  4. Tuition charges are not covered by the Eiffel Program. But, as recipients of French government scholarships, awardees admitted to French universities and other public institutions are exempt from tuition charges.
